Once removed, manually remove any folders on drive C:\ that are labeled Avast, Norton, Norton installer and reboot. These are sometimes not removed by the uninstaller.
Next, log into your Norton account, download a fresh installer from there and re-install your product again. You hopefully should NOT get any errors. If you do get a screenshot of it so that we may review it for you. Here is how to get and post screenshots:
If you do not have errors. Live updates should run automatically at least once. If, it does not, manually run it and install whatever updates are available. Reboot when done. After this reboot recheck live updates a second time. If no updates are available you are good to go.
